Highly conserved mRNA 3′ UTRs act as co-translational chaperones for intrinsically
disordered regions (IDRs), preventing inter-domain misfolding and enabling biogenesis
of fully active proteins.

ATG8 conjugation on damaged lysosomes triggers rapid assembly of a protein complex containing TFG, which directs lysosomal membrane repair by recruiting ESCRT proteins to sites of damage.
NSUN2 is an enzyme that adds a small chemical mark to RNA molecules and uniquely selects its targets based on specific sequence patterns and structural features.
